•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Aylık bazda yıl raporu

  • Konbuyu başlatan Konbuyu başlatan umooth
  • Başlangıç tarihi Başlangıç tarihi
Katılım
22 Ocak 2010
Mesajlar
14
Excel Vers. ve Dili
2003 ingilizce
Merhaba,
Benim yapmak istediğim bir sütunda tarihler diger sutunda fiyatlar var.. yıllık olarak hazırlayacağım bu tabloda,A sutununa girilen sıralı olmayan tarihlerin yanındaki tutarları(B sutunu) otomatik çekip yıllık sutunundaki ilgili aya yazmak.

ilgili dosya ektedir daha rahat anlaşılacaktır.

şimdiden çok teşekkür ederim
 

Ekli dosyalar

  • 108.zip
    108.zip
    4.7 KB · Görüntüleme: 8
Merhaba,
Benim yapmak istediğim bir sütunda tarihler diger sutunda fiyatlar var.. yıllık olarak hazırlayacağım bu tabloda,A sutununa girilen sıralı olmayan tarihlerin yanındaki tutarları(B sutunu) otomatik çekip yıllık sutunundaki ilgili aya yazmak.

ilgili dosya ektedir daha rahat anlaşılacaktır.

şimdiden çok teşekkür ederim
B sütunundaki tarikhleri demek istediniz sanırım .çünkü tutarlar c sütununda.:cool:
Dosyanız ektedir.:cool:
Kod:
Sub tarih()
Dim i As Long, sat As Long, k As Integer, sut As Integer, sat2 As Long
Sheets("Sayfa1").Select
Application.ScreenUpdating = False
Range("E3:IV65536").ClearContents
sat = Cells(65536, "B").End(xlUp).Row
sut = Cells(2, 256).End(xlToLeft).Column
For i = 3 To sat
    For k = 5 To sut
        If Month(Cells(i, "B").Value) = Month(Cells(2, k).Value) And _
        Year(Cells(i, "B").Value) = Year(Cells(2, k).Value) Then
            sat2 = Cells(65536, k).End(xlUp).Row + 1
            Cells(sat2, k).Value = Cells(i, "C").Value
            Exit For
        End If
    Next k
Next i
Application.ScreenUpdating = True
MsgBox "Aktarım tammalandı." & vbLf & _
"evrengizlen@hotmail.com", vbOKOnly + vbInformation, "E V R E N"
End Sub
 

Ekli dosyalar

çok çok çok teşekkür ederim ellerine sağlık harika olmuş..
 
Geri
Üst